Airplane mode stuck on.
I have a Dell Inspiron 7737 and I had to restore it to factory mode. Since doing this it will not allow me to connect to my wireless wifi. It is stuck on airplane mode. I have tried pressing the F2 button and also the print screen and fn button and it did not work. Any advice.

Right click the start button and select Device Manager. Expand Human Interface Devices and if you see the Airplane Mode Switch and Airplane Mode Switch Collection right click them and select Disable. Then see if you can connect. Then repeat and select Enable and see if you are still connected.
